如何在R语言中导入数据
时间: 2024-03-31 12:27:46 浏览: 674
在R语言中,可以使用多种方法导入数据,其中一种简单快速的方法是使用RStudio自带的导入数据功能。具体步骤如下:
1. 打开RStudio,选择File-Import Dataset-From Excel(或者其他格式)。
2. 在弹出的窗口中选择要导入的文件,并设置相关参数,如文件路径、分隔符等。
3. 点击Import按钮,即可将数据导入RStudio中。
除此之外,还可以使用R语言中的read.table()、read.csv()等函数来导入数据。例如,使用read.csv()函数导入csv格式的数据,代码如下:
```
mydata <- read.csv("myfile.csv", header=TRUE)
```
其中,myfile.csv为要导入的文件名,header=TRUE表示第一行为列名。
相关问题
在R语言中导入excel数据
你可以使用R语言中的`read_excel()`函数导入Excel数据。首先,你需要在R中安装和加载`readxl`包。下面是一个示例代码:
```
# 安装和加载readxl包
install.packages("readxl")
library(readxl)
# 从Excel文件中读取数据
data <- read_excel("path/to/excel/file.xlsx")
```
在上面的代码中,你需要将`path/to/excel/file.xlsx`替换为你的Excel文件的路径。读取的数据将存储在`data`变量中。
r语言中导入数据的编程代码
在R语言中,你可以使用以下几种方法导入数据:
1. 通过read.table()函数导入文本文件
```
data <- read.table("filename.txt", header = TRUE, sep = "\t")
```
其中,filename.txt为你要导入的文本文件名,header为一个逻辑值参数,表示你的文本文件是否有列名。sep参数表示文本文件中各列之间的分隔符。
2. 通过read.csv()函数导入csv文件
```
data <- read.csv("filename.csv", header = TRUE)
```
其中,filename.csv为你要导入的csv文件名,header为一个逻辑值参数,表示你的csv文件是否有列名。
3. 通过read.xlsx()函数导入Excel文件
```
library(xlsx)
data <- read.xlsx("filename.xlsx", sheetIndex = 1, header = TRUE)
```
其中,filename.xlsx为你要导入的Excel文件名,sheetIndex参数表示你要导入的工作表编号,header为一个逻辑值参数,表示你的Excel文件是否有列名。
阅读全文